Output d606132a1142c7570e47b95e31dd356b81b957d696f12b628dc93eeb3e2ea60e:0

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29cfcd30dbd4e72d87f4a1d130ee610cff98ff7f OP_EQUAL
address
35W6ZiFRkW9mVHe5vjUAZVyzxHFY3FEq3Y
transaction
d606132a1142c7570e47b95e31dd356b81b957d696f12b628dc93eeb3e2ea60e
confirmations
539728
spent
true